响应面法优化纤维素酶提取苹果渣中水溶性膳食纤维

Response Surface Methodology for Extraction Optimization of Water Soluble Dietary Fiber from Apple Pomace Using Cellulase

摘要

Abstract

One-factor-at-a-time method and response surface methodology were used to optimize the enzymatic extraction of water soluble dietary fiber from apple pomace with cellulase.The highest extraction rate of water soluble dietary fiber,17.50%,was obtained under the conditions: enzyme dose 0.67%,buffer pH 5.55,hydrolysis time 1.90 h,and temperature 45 ℃.
